ASSEMBLY EDUCATION COMMITTEE

 

STATEMENT TO

 

ASSEMBLY, No. 1382

 

with committee amendments

 

STATE OF NEW JERSEY

 

DATED: FEBRUARY 3, 1997

 

      The Assembly Education Committee favorably reports Assembly Bill No. 1382 with committee amendments.

      This bill requires a school district to report the amount of its surplus to the municipality by forwarding to the municipality the monthly report made by the board secretary to the board of education within three days of its filing in October, January, April, and July of each year. In the case of a regional school district, the report is to be forwarded to each constituent municipality of the district. A school district will only forward the board secretary's report to the municipality upon written notification from the governing body of the municipality that the municipality wishes to receive the report.

      The committee amended the bill to provide that the mechanism to report the amount of surplus to the municipality would be the forwarding on a quarterly basis of the monthly report made by the board secretary to the board of education. This report includes information on the status of the district's surplus. The committee amendments also provide that a school district will only be required to forward these reports upon written notification from the governing body of the municipality that the municipality wishes to receive the reports. The written notification would only be required for initial receipt of the reports and not on a quarterly basis.

      This bill was prefiled for introduction in the 1996 legislative session pending technical review. As amended, the bill includes the changes required by technical review which has been performed.
